Liverpool’s Sadio Mane has been named in Senegal’s squad for their upcoming World Cup qualifiers in November despite currently being sidelined with a hamstring injury picked up earlier this month.

Sky Sports have reported comments from Senegal’s coach Aliou Cisse who expects Mane to be fully fit for their crucial World Cup qualifiers on the 10th and 14th of November.

The Liverpool attacker was sidelined this month after sustaining the previously mentioned hamstring injury while on duty with Senegal against Cape Verde Islands on October the 7th. The estimated period of time that Mane was expected to miss was six weeks but Cisse’s latest assessment of the star’s fitness would suggest that the attacker is on course to recover ahead of his expected recovery period.

Cisse stated: “In my mind there’s no doubt he will be with us for the double header against South Africa and that he will be 100 per cent fit,” as reported by Sky Sports.

Mane has already missed important fixtures for the Reds this season after picking up a three-match suspension as a repercussion for his red card during Liverpool’s 5-0 defeat to Man City in September. The attacker’s presence was a huge miss at Anfield having already bagged three goals in his opening three matches in the Premier League this season.

The Senegal international was also unavailable for Liverpool last season in January due to commitments to his national team during the African Cup of Nations. The Reds subsequently dropped points during this period and will be hoping to get Mane back as soon as possible now to not replicate the repercussions his absence had last season.
